Artikel ini adalah artikel cermin dari terjemahan mesin, silakan klik di sini untuk melompat ke artikel aslinya.

Melihat: 10090|Jawab: 1

[Sumber] CentOS 7 menggunakan rpm untuk menginstal database MySQL

[Salin tautan]
Dipaparkan pada 2022-1-23 23:19:32 | | | |
Persyaratan: Instal database Rilis Komunitas MySQL 5.7.36 pada sistem CentOS 7.

Resensi:

Linux Lihat jalur file konfigurasi MySQL dan konfigurasi terkait
https://www.itsvse.com/thread-7402-1-1.html

Instalasi paket rpm offline CentOS 7 secara otomatis menyelesaikan dependensi
https://www.itsvse.com/thread-9951-1-1.html
Persiapan

Sebelum menginstal database MySQL, CentOS 7 perlu melakukan beberapa persiapan dan menginstal dependensi yang diperlukan dengan perintah berikut:

Copot pemasangan mariadb

Jika Anda tidak mencopotnya, saat menginstal paket libs, Anda akan mendapatkan kesalahan berikut:

error: Failed dependencies:
        mysql-community-common(x86-64) >= 5.7.9 dibutuhkan oleh mysql-community-libs-5.7.36-1.el7.x86_64
        MariaDB-Libs usang oleh mysql-community-libs-5.7.36-1.el7.x86_64
Tinjau dan hapus instalan


Unduh dan unzip mysql-5.7.36

Alamat Unduhan:Login hyperlink terlihat.Pilih versi, sistem operasi, dan versi sistem yang diperlukan, seperti yang ditunjukkan pada gambar berikut:



Unduh perintah unzip sebagai berikut:


Mulai menginstal mysql-5.7.36

Jalankan perintah berikut untuk menginstal:



Mulai MySQL

Setelah penginstalan selesai, layanan MySQL di-boot secara default, dan perintah untuk memulai layanan MySQL adalah sebagai berikut:

Untuk melihat kata sandi sementara, perintahnya adalah sebagai berikut:



Untuk menyambungkan ke database MySQL, pengguna sebelum MySQL versi 5.7.6 dapat menggunakan perintah berikut untuk mengubah kata sandi default:



Jika Anda tidak mengatur kata sandi baru, kesalahannya adalah sebagai berikut:

KESALAHAN 1820 (HY000): Anda harus mengatur ulang kata sandi menggunakan pernyataan ALTER USER sebelum menjalankan pernyataan ini.
Jika kata sandi tidak memenuhi persyaratan, kesalahan berikut akan dilaporkan:

ERROR 1819 (HY000): Sandi Anda tidak memenuhi persyaratan kebijakan saat ini
Buat yang baruAkun root yang mengizinkan koneksi jarak jauh, perintahnya adalah sebagai berikut:


Memungkinkan akses ke port 3306

Port default database MySQL adalah 3306, jika firewall diaktifkan, Anda perlu melepaskan port 3306 untuk mengizinkan klien eksternal mengakses, dan perintahnya adalah sebagai berikut:

Coba gunakan alat koneksi database MySQL, menggunakan dbeaver sebagai contoh, koneksi berhasil, seperti yang ditunjukkan pada gambar berikut:



Konfigurasi MySQL

Jika Anda perlu menyetel MySQL dan memodifikasi beberapa item konfigurasi layanan, edit file berikut:

/etc/my.cnf /etc/mysql/my.cnf /usr/etc/my.cnf ~/.my.cnf
(Akhir)





Mantan:Masalah dengan penyebaran pustaka tautan dinamis Hikvision pada sistem Linux
Depan:Penggunaan praktis cAdvisor untuk mengumpulkan metrik kontainer Docker
 Tuan tanah| Dipaparkan pada 2024-4-12 14:47:10 |
CentOS 7 dengan MySQL 8.0.36 terinstal




Sanggahan:
Semua perangkat lunak, materi pemrograman, atau artikel yang diterbitkan oleh Code Farmer Network hanya untuk tujuan pembelajaran dan penelitian; Konten di atas tidak boleh digunakan untuk tujuan komersial atau ilegal, jika tidak, pengguna akan menanggung semua konsekuensi. Informasi di situs ini berasal dari Internet, dan sengketa hak cipta tidak ada hubungannya dengan situs ini. Anda harus sepenuhnya menghapus konten di atas dari komputer Anda dalam waktu 24 jam setelah pengunduhan. Jika Anda menyukai program ini, harap dukung perangkat lunak asli, pembelian pendaftaran, dan dapatkan layanan asli yang lebih baik. Jika ada pelanggaran, silakan hubungi kami melalui email.

Mail To:help@itsvse.com